Race condition in the installer for some Zoom Apps and SDKs for Windows before version 6.0.0 may allow an authenticated user to conduct a privilege escalation via local access. |
Null pointer dereference in some Zoom Workplace Apps for Windows may allow an authenticated user to conduct a denial of service via network access. |
Null pointer dereference in some Zoom Workplace Apps for Windows may allow an authenticated user to conduct a denial of service via network access. |
Insecure default variable initialization in some Zoom Workplace Apps for Windows may allow an authenticated user to conduct a loss of integrity via local access. |
Incorrect behavior order in some Zoom Workplace Apps for iOS before version 6.3.0 may allow an authenticated user to conduct a denial of service via network access. |
Symlink following in the installer for Zoom Workplace App for macOS before 6.2.10 may allow an authenticated user to conduct a denial of service via local access. |
Type confusion in the Zoom Workplace App for Linux before 6.2.10 may allow an authorized user to conduct an escalation of privilege via network access. |
Out-of-bounds write in the Zoom Workplace App for Linux before version 6.2.5 may allow an unauthorized user to conduct a denial of service via network access. |
Improper access control in Zoom Desktop Client for Windows, Zoom VDI Client for Windows, and Zoom SDKs for Windows before version 5.16.10 may allow an authenticated user to conduct an escalation of privilege via local access. |
Improper input validation in Zoom Desktop Client for Windows, Zoom VDI Client for Windows, and Zoom Meeting SDK for Windows may allow an unauthenticated user to conduct an escalation of privilege via network access. |
Untrusted search path in some Zoom 32 bit Windows clients may allow an authenticated user to conduct an escalation of privilege via local access.
